This podcast episode explores the importance of L&D professionals evolving from order takers to trusted learning advisors. It discusses the historical roots of the "order taker" cycle in L&D, the factors contributing to this issue, and the need for L&D professionals to become strategic partners by developing a consultative mindset. The episode also emphasizes the importance of understanding context, having a comprehensive toolkit, and recognizing the power of learning. It highlights the role of ownership, willingness, and systems thinking in driving positive change, as well as the significance of role-playing, practice, and stakeholder perspective in becoming trusted advisors. Overall, the episode provides practical advice and realistic expectations for L&D professionals on their journey towards becoming trusted learning advisors.
